What is Design-Build?

Design-Build is a project delivery method where a single entity handles both the architectural/engineering design and the construction. Instead of hiring separate designers and contractors, clients engage one trusted firm to manage the entire process from concept to completion. This approach provides a unified flow of work, clear accountability, and reduced risk.

Benefits of the Design-Build Approach

  • Enhanced Communication: A Design-Build project encourages seamless collaboration between architects, contractors, and owners. With a single team working under one contract, communication is clearer, faster, and more transparent—helping prevent delays, misunderstandings, and cost overruns.
  • Smoother Process: Without competing priorities between the design and construction teams, the Design-Build approach fosters unity. The team works toward a common goal: delivering the highest-quality project for the client. This eliminates conflicting recommendations and creates a more fluid project management experience.
  • Faster Project Delivery: Because design and construction phases can overlap, Design-Build often results in faster completion timelines. At Jewett, we incorporate budget-conscious strategies into the early design phases, accelerating delivery while maintaining cost efficiency and quality.
